Acute Bilateral calf compartment syndrome in young lady following alcoholic binge– An Interesting case report

Usha Gowri Goru1* and Poornanand Goru2

1King George’s Hospital,Goodmayes, Ilford, Essex, UK.

2Great Ormond Street Hospital, holborn, UK.

Accepted 02 October, 2022

Abstract

A fit 41 year old female presented with unbearable bilateral calf pains and passing coca-cola coloured urine after an alcohol binge. She subsequently developed rhabdomyolysis causing critical illness which subsequently ended up needing urgent surgical intervention and some damage to the muscles and neurovascular integrity permanently. She was promptly diagnosed as Calf Compartment Syndrome. Although Leg pain is the common presentation to the accident and emergency, bilateral calf compartment syndrome is rare cause of bilateral calf pain. A well documented condition in young athletes, but rarely reported as alcohol induced. We describe the presentation and evaluation of the condition, along with the review of the Literature. Early recognition and prompt treatment is essential to prevent complications.

A study of adherence and generic substitution among hypertensive patients in a specialist hospital

Bello, S. I.

Department of Clinical Pharmacy and Pharmacy Practice, Faculty of Pharmaceutical Sciences, University of Ilorin, Ilorin,

Kwara State, Nigeria. E-mail: [email protected].

Accepted 10 February, 2012

Abstract

Hypertension is the commonest non-communicable disease in Nigeria with a prevalence of about 20-25 per cent in adult Nigerians. This research work examined generic drug substitution and its impact on drug adherence among hypertensive patients attending the Consultant Out-Patient Department of Sobi Specialist Hospital, Ilorin, Nigeria. Self-report adherence, personal interview, structured questionnaires and patients’ prescriptions were used to determine drug adherence and treatment outcomes of 167 hypertensive patients on antihypertensive drugs. Adults between the ages of 40 and 80 years were mostly affected, and women were more vulnerable to the disease. The clinical signs and symptoms mostly reported by the patients include severe headache, chest pain, numbness of extremities and general body weakness. The widely utilized generic antihypertensive agents in the studied hospital include Amlodipine, Methyldopa, Nifedipine, Lisinopril among others and constituted 91.6% of all the prescriptions. The high rate of generic drug prescriptions in this hospital coupled with the consistent drug counselling offered to the patients by the pharmacist has greatly improved adherence rate to 67.7%. Generic drug substitution should be encouraged in all tiers of healthcare system to improve drug adherence and stem the tide of hypertension in this society. Also, public enlightenment and education should be strengthened to increase population awareness on the symptoms, risk factors, lifestyle modifications and complications of this silent killer disease.

Maytenus ilicifolia as source of antioxidants and anti-radicals agents and its action on neutrophils peroxidase (myeloperoxidase)

Abstract

Maytenus ilicifolia is an important plant with a great potential for cancer treatment and has a popular and diffused use, as tea, in Brazil and in other countries against gastric ulcers, dyspepsia and others gastric problems. In this paper, the antioxidant and anti-radical activities of this plant were compared with trolox and uric acid by their abilities as scavengers of DPPH·, ABTS·+, O2·-, HOCl and NO. In all systems, a significant correlation existed between concentration of extracts and percentage inhibition of free radicals. Moreover, these extracts could inhibit oxidation of guaiacol catalyzed by peroxidases (horseradish peroxidase and myeloperoxidase) or by their prosthetic group, the hemin. The results provide useful pharmacological information against free radicals and reactive oxygen species, which are involved in a variety of pathological events like diabetes, cancer and aging. The crude extract and the hydroalcoholic fraction were able to act efficiently over all species assayed. This ability to scavenge radicals and endogenous reactive oxygen species, as well as to act as inhibitors of the enzymes that participate in their generation, would be useful for the treatment of various diseases mediated by radical species.

Helicobacter pylori infection in Africa: Pathology and microbiological diagnosis

Abstract

Helicobacter pylori is a microaerophilic motile curve rod that inhabits the gastric mucosa of the human stomach. The organism chronically infects billions of people worldwide and is one of the most genetically diverse of bacterial species. Infection with the bacterium which leads to chronic gastritis, peptic ulceration, gastric cancers and gastric MALT lymphoma has been reported to follow a pattern linked to geographic and socio-demographic factors. However; the infection rate in various populations does not parallel the incidence of morbidity caused by the infection. This has been termed by a number of authors as the ‘African enigma’ based on an apparently low incidence of gastric carcinoma and other H. pylori-associated morbidities in the continent of Africa. There are various techniques employed to detect H. pylori from specimens. These tests may be invasive or non-invasive. Endoscopy and gastric mucosal biopsy, microscopic examination of histological sections, PCR and rapid urease test are forms of invasive test that could be used. Non-invasive tests such as Urea Breath Test (UBT) make use of the ability of the organism to produce urease; enzyme linked immunosorbent Assay (ELISA), H. pylori stool antigen test, and latex agglutination tests are important non-invasive serological approaches employed to detect the presence of antibody or antigen from a specimen. H. pylori is a very fastidious bacterium. Restraint should therefore be exercised to allow for efficient performance of some of these techniques.

In vitro anti-Helicobacter pylori activity of Lycopodium cernuum (Linn) Pic. Serm

Abstract

Helicobacter pylori, a gram negative microaerophilic bacterium is a major etiological agent in duodenal, peptic and gastric ulcers. In this study, gastric biopsy samples were obtained from patients presenting with gastroduodenal complications. H. pylori was isolated from the specimens following standard microbiology procedures, and isolates subjected to pure fractions of Lycopodium cernuum extracts for antimicrobial assays. Extracts were fractionated by partition chromatography with solvents of increasing polarity to obtain pure fractions. The disk diffusion method was used to determine the susceptibility of 15 strains of H. pylori to the fractions. The minimum inhibitory concentration (MIC) and minimum bactericidal concentration (MBC) for the most active fraction was also determined by the broth dilution method. Results were analyzed by the Fisher’s exact test. All the fractions tested demonstrated antimicrobial activity with zone diameters of inhibition between 0 - 30 mm. Of the 5 fractions obtained, the hexane (Hex) fraction was the most active. The lowest MIC and MBC recorded for the hexane (Hex) fraction were 0.016 and 0.125 mg/mL, respectively. There was no statistically significant difference (P>0.05) in the potency of the fraction on the different bacterial strains tested, both for the MIC and MBC. It is concluded that this plant may contain compounds with therapeutic activity, which may be found in the Hex fraction (100%).

Antibacterial activity of extracts of Alchornea cordifolia (Schum and Thonn) Mull.Arg., Boerhavia diffusa (L) and Bridellia micranthaI (Hoscht) Baill. used in traditional medicine in Nigeria on Helicobacter pylori and four diarrhoeagenic bacterial pathogens

Abstract

Extracts of leaves of Alchornea cordifolia, Boerhavia diffusa and Bridellia micrantha were investigated for antibacterial activity against Helicobacter pylori, Salmonella typhi, Salmonella enteritidis, Shigella flexneri and Enteroheamorrhagic Escherichia coli (EHEC). Results showed that the ethanolic extracts of the three plants and aqueous extracts inhibited the growth of all the organisms tested. However, the minimal inhibitory concentration (MIC) ranged between 15.6 and 31.25 mg/ml while the extracts were bacteriocidal at concentration ranging between 31.25 and 250 mg/ml. This indicates that leaf extracts of the three plants are of great potential in treating gastric ulcer and diarrhoea caused by the aforementioned bacteria.
